Meaningful and Engaging Activities

Engaging in activities that are both meaningful and enjoyable can significantly benefit elderly individuals living with dementia. These activities not only spark joy and relaxation but also provide important sensory stimulation.

Sparking Joy and Relaxation

One of the key aspects of meaningful activities for individuals with dementia is the ability to spark joy and create a sense of relaxation. Simple activities such as listening to familiar music, engaging in light exercises, or participating in arts and crafts can evoke positive emotions and memories.

Music therapy, in particular, has been shown to have a profound impact on emotional well-being and cognitive function in individuals with dementia. Playing songs from their past or encouraging them to sing along can trigger memories and create a soothing environment.

Engaging in light exercises like gentle stretching or short walks can help promote relaxation and reduce feelings of restlessness or agitation. These physical activities also contribute to overall well-being and may improve sleep quality for individuals with dementia.

Providing Sensory Stimulation

Sensory stimulation activities have been recognized as effective tools for caregivers of individuals in various stages of dementia [2]. These activities aim to awaken the senses—touch, smell, taste, hearing, and sight—eliciting positive feelings and responses from those living with dementia.

Simple yet practical tools can be used to engage the senses and provide a sensory-rich experience for individuals with dementia. Items like textured fabrics, scented oils, soothing music, and colorful visuals can create a multi-sensory environment that stimulates different aspects of cognition.

Studies have indicated that creative activities can help reduce the need for medication in seniors with dementia. Engaging in activities that prompt sensory experiences and trigger memories can help individuals recall significant events from their past and enhance their overall quality of life.

Specific Activities for Dementia Patients

When it comes to providing meaningful engagement for individuals with dementia, activities play a crucial role in enhancing their quality of life. Tailoring activities to be creative, fun, and purposeful is essential in offering a sense of familiarity and joy to those with dementia. Engaging individuals in tasks such as folding laundry, matching socks, organizing tasks, and flower arranging can evoke memories, spark positive emotions, and provide sensory stimulation [2].

Folding Laundry and Matching Socks

For individuals with dementia, simple tasks like folding laundry and matching socks can offer a sense of accomplishment, routine, and comfort. Engaging in these activities can evoke comforting memories associated with daily household chores, creating a feeling of familiarity and security.

According to A Place for Mom, folding laundry can be particularly soothing and fulfilling for seniors with dementia. The repetitive motion of folding soft fabrics and the comforting scent of familiar detergents can evoke memories and provide a calming experience.

Organizing Tasks and Flower Arranging

Another engaging activity for individuals with dementia is organizing tasks and participating in flower arranging. Organizing tasks, such as arranging silverware or categorizing items, can help individuals feel a sense of purpose and accomplishment. These activities stimulate cognitive function and encourage individuals to focus and use their problem-solving skills.

Flower arranging is a sensory-rich activity that can provide individuals with dementia with a multi-sensory experience. The vibrant colors, varied textures, and fragrant scents of flowers can awaken the senses and evoke positive emotions. Engaging in the creative process of arranging flowers can bring a sense of joy and relaxation to individuals, fostering a sense of connection to nature and beauty.

Cognitive Stimulation Programs

Engaging in cognitive stimulation programs is a beneficial approach for individuals with dementia as it focuses on enhancing memory and concentration while also aiming to improve the quality of life for the participants. These programs involve a variety of enjoyable activities designed to enhance cognitive functioning, memory retention, and overall well-being.

Enhancing Memory and Concentration

Research cited from PubMed Central suggests that cognitive stimulation programs have demonstrated positive effects on memory and concentration in individuals with dementia. These programs can lead to a clinically important difference in cognitive function, as evidenced by an average increase of 1.99 points on the Mini-Mental State Examination (MMSE) among participants compared to controls.

Cognitive stimulation activities that specifically target memory recall and concentration include puzzles, memory games, word association exercises, and storytelling sessions. By actively engaging the brain in these stimulating activities, individuals with dementia can experience improvements in memory retention and concentration levels.

Improving Quality of Life

In addition to enhancing cognitive functions, cognitive stimulation programs have shown positive effects on the quality of life for individuals with mild to moderate dementia. Studies have indicated that participation in these programs can lead to slight improvements in various aspects of life, including communication, social interaction, activities of daily living, mood, and behavior.

Moreover, group sessions of cognitive stimulation that are conducted more frequently, typically twice weekly or more, have been found to be more effective, especially for individuals with mild dementia. It is suggested that initiating these programs at an earlier stage, when individuals have mild rather than moderate dementia severity, can result in better outcomes in terms of cognitive improvement and overall quality of life.
